import unittest
import webob
from webob.dec import wsgify
import webtest
from wsme import *
from wsme.controller import scan_api
import wsme.wsgi
class DummyProtocol(object):
name = 'dummy'
content_types = ['', None]
def __init__(self):
self.hits = 0
def accept(self, req):
return True
def extract_path(self, request):
return ['touch']
def read_arguments(self, funcdef, request):
self.lastreq = request
self.hits += 1
return {}
def encode_result(self, funcdef, result):
return str(result)
def encode_error(self, infos):
return str(infos)
class TestController(unittest.TestCase):
def test_expose(self):
class MyWS(WSRoot):
@expose(int)
def getint(self):
return 1
assert MyWS.getint._wsme_definition.return_type == int
def test_validate(self):
class MyWS(object):
@expose(int)
@validate(int, int, int)
def add(self, a, b, c=0):
return a + b + c
args = MyWS.add._wsme_definition.arguments
assert args[0].name == 'a'
assert args[0].datatype == int
assert args[0].mandatory
assert args[0].default is None
assert args[1].name == 'b'
assert args[1].datatype == int
assert args[1].mandatory
assert args[1].default is None
assert args[2].name == 'c'
assert args[2].datatype == int
assert not args[2].mandatory
assert args[2].default == 0
def test_register_protocol(self):
import wsme.controller
wsme.controller.register_protocol(DummyProtocol)
assert wsme.controller.registered_protocols['dummy'] == DummyProtocol
r = WSRoot()
assert len(r.protocols) == 0
r.addprotocol('dummy')
assert r.protocols['dummy']
r = WSRoot(['dummy'])
assert r.protocols['dummy']
def test_scan_api(self):
class NS(object):
@expose(int)
@validate(int, int)
def multiply(self, a, b):
return a * b
class MyRoot(WSRoot):
ns = NS()
r = MyRoot()
api = list(scan_api(r))
assert len(api) == 1
fd = api[0]
assert fd.path == ['ns']
assert fd.name == 'multiply'
def test_scan_api_too_deep(self):
class Loop(object):
loop = None
Loop.me = Loop()
class MyRoot(WSRoot):
loop = Loop()
r = MyRoot()
try:
list(scan_api(r))
assert False, "ValueError not raised"
except ValueError, e:
assert str(e).startswith("Path is too long")
def test_handle_request(self):
class MyRoot(WSRoot):
@expose()
def touch(self):
pass
p = DummyProtocol()
r = MyRoot(protocols=[p])
app = webtest.TestApp(wsme.wsgi.adapt(r))
res = app.get('/')
assert p.lastreq.path == '/'
assert p.hits == 1
res = app.get('/touch?wsmeproto=dummy')
assert p.lastreq.path == '/touch'
assert p.hits == 2
def test_no_available_protocol(self):
r = WSRoot()
app = webtest.TestApp(wsme.wsgi.adapt(r))
res = app.get('/', expect_errors=True)
assert res.status_int == 500
print res.body
assert res.body.find(
"None of the following protocols can handle this request") != -1
def test_return_content_type_guess(self):
class DummierProto(DummyProtocol):
content_types = ['text/xml', 'text/plain']
r = WSRoot([DummierProto()])
app = webtest.TestApp(wsme.wsgi.adapt(r))
res = app.get('/', expect_errors=True, headers={
'Accept': 'text/xml,q=0.8'})
assert res.status_int == 400
assert res.content_type == 'text/xml', res.content_type
res = app.get('/', expect_errors=True, headers={
'Accept': 'text/plain'})
assert res.status_int == 400
assert res.content_type == 'text/plain', res.content_type
